Jira Search Filters

Functionality

The Federation Filter Results gadget will perform a search query for Jira issues across several Jira instances in your federation. The result then will be merged and displayed in a table layout. The search query is based on a Jira filter, which you must have stored before.

Being able to perform a search query on all your Jira instances from one dashboard using the Federation Filter Results gadget is very powerful. This will save you a lot of time switching around between your different Jira instances and make it much easier to track your projects, since you now can see everything on one dashboard.

The Federation Filter Results gadget will sort the result according to the specified sort criteria, no matter on which Jira instance the different issues have been found.
